    You might find this interesting, I found it on ‘Mark’s Daily Apple website’:-
    In female rats:

    Any degree of nutritional stress (fasting or mere caloric restriction) causes increased wakefulness (during the day, when they normally sleep), better cognition (for finding food), hyper alertness, and more energy. In short, female rats become better at finding and acquiring food when they fast, as if their bodies aren’t as well-equipped to deal with the stress of going without food. They also become less fertile, while the males actually become hornier and more fertile (probably to account for the females’ plummeting fertility). Ovary size drops (bad for fertility), adrenal gland size increases (which in rats indicates exposure to chronic stress), and menstrual cycles begin to dysregulate in proportion to the degree of caloric restriction.

    Read more: http://www.marksdailyapple.com/women-and-intermittent-fasting/#ixzz386iatEX2

    Not that we’re rats buddies but interesting as quite a few of us have reported not sleeping so well on fast days. πŸ˜‰

    The poor rats…..just found out that they were given their food on the feed day at 10.00am, as they’re nocturnal that’s like being fed at 10pm, then they weren’t fed for another 48 hours and they didn’t volunteer: no wonder they were stressed as an increase in their adrenal gland would indicate. They also had to do tests in mazes and when they were fed they got a whole day’s supply at once, then started again. The things rats have to do!
